✦ Synopsis


Assuming a reference state of pure end member solid and fluid phases at P andT, Greenwood (1967) has derived an equation for the T--N(H20)--N(C02) locus of reactions involving a water-carbon dioxide fluid phase as --1/T=A ~-(~1" LnN 1 @ v2*LnN2)*R/A H if the fluid mixing is ideal and zJ H is constant. The symbols are mole fraction (N), reaction coefficient (~), heat of reaction (z] H), and fluid components (1 and 2). Rearranging yields --1/T = A @ (LnN 1 ~-~2/ vl*LnN2)*R/AH/ul and with LnK=LnN1 @ u2/vl*LnN2, LnK= (--ul*d H

/R)* 1/T-~ (--~ IA H/RA).

A plot of Ln K versus 1/T will be a straight line with slope --ul*AH/R and intercept= A %lope. A foolscap size template has been constructed that permits hydrothermal data to be plotted directly as LnK versus lIT. The value of plotting experimental data directly as LnK versus lIT
